Who We Are

CarePartners is one of Ontario's largest accredited home health care providers, providing nursing, personal support, therapy and rehabilitation support services for patients of all ages. We care for approximately 72,000 patients each year in homes, schools, clinics, workplaces and retirement homes, through our 24 locations and 24 nursing clinics. CarePartners is proud of its commitment to quality, relentlessly seeking to improve the patient and caregiver experience, promoting a healthy and resilient workplace culture, and contributing to a sustainable healthcare system in Ontario.

What The Role Involves

CarePartners HSWs provide professional, compassionate care in homes and residences in the community. HSWs assist with activities of daily living, allowing patients and families to live life to the fullest with dignity and independence:

  • Bathing, showering, personal hygiene
  • Dressing
  • Meal preparation
  • Transferring/repositioning
  • Light housekeeping
  • Bowel/bladder care
  • Socializing and companionship
